Collectively, we defined our guiding beliefs for how we relate to each other, to our clients, our partners and our stakeholders. As a company, we value:

  • Dedication to every client success
  • Innovation that matters – for our company and for the world
  • Trust and personal responsibility in all relationships.
  • These shared values influence how we make decisions and work together, setting the stage for what employees — and the world — can expect from IBMers.


Valuing peak performance
We've identified the core competencies that provide the foundation for an employee's professional growth at IBM. These foundational competencies establish a common standard of excellence across IBM for all employees.


The IBM Foundational Competencies are:
  • Adaptability
  • Client Focus
  • Taking Ownership
  • Communication
  • Drive to Achieve
  • Teamwork & Collaboration
  • Creative Problem Solving
  • Passion for the Business
  • Trustworthiness

Why IBM Works video

In this short video, employees read IBM's policy letter from 1953, our company's first equal opportunity statement. The video brings to life IBM's various programs and initiatives that touch all constituencies of our diverse workforce.
